DESCRIPTION:\n	Dir. Delbert Mann. 1964\, 114 mins. 35mm print courtesy of t
 he Packard Humanities Institute Collection at the UCLA Film &amp\; Televis
 ion Archive. With Glenn Ford\, Geraldine Page\, Angela Lansbury. \n\n\n	St
 umbling upon this film gave me the impetus to finally write the pilot. I w
 as taken by this mainstream Hollywood film that reflected a very casual at
 titude towards sex\, something that seemed uncharacteristic to my preconce
 ptions of the era. With its glib bachelor hero and dowdy\, conservative in
 génue\, it tells a tale of moral corruption and heartbreaking duplicity in
  the form of a light comedy. As Glenn Ford tries to change his ways and ta
 ke responsibility for his meaningless romances in glamorous Manhattan\, I 
 found a jumping-off point for the series. −Matthew Weiner \n\n\n	Tickets:
